Requirements
- 5+ years of professional experience in Data Engineering, including at least 2 years building and operating scalable, low-latency data platforms processing more than 100 million events per day.
- Strong hands-on experience operating data infrastructure on Kubernetes, with cloud-native technologies such as Docker and Helm.
- Production experience with infrastructure as code and deployment automation using Terraform, Ansible, ArgoCD, or equivalent technologies.
- Deep understanding of distributed systems, including storage, transactions, and query processing, with hands-on experience operating open-source query engines such as Trino or Presto.
- Strong experience with object storage and open table formats, particularly Apache Iceberg.
- Proven experience with streaming and CDC technologies such as Kafka, Redpanda, and Debezium.
- Hands-on experience with orchestration and ELT tooling, particularly Airflow and Airbyte.
- Strong Python and SQL skills for building production-grade pipelines and platform tooling.
- Experience with Google Cloud Platform and data services such as GCS, Cloud Build, Cloud SQL, and Dataproc, or comparable experience with other major cloud platforms.
Responsibilities
- Design, build, and continuously evolve core data platform infrastructure, including distributed query engines, orchestration, warehousing, cataloging, and related platform capabilities.
- Own lakehouse infrastructure as code and manage deployments using Terraform and Ansible across Kubernetes-based environments.
- Build and maintain low-latency streaming and change-data-capture pipelines, as well as batch ingestion workflows landing data in Apache Iceberg.
- Develop scalable, reliable data ingestion and processing solutions capable of supporting hundreds of millions of events per day.
- Expand and optimize the business intelligence landscape so downstream teams and AI agents can access lakehouse data efficiently and independently.
- Establish and maintain platform reliability practices, including monitoring, alerting, on-call processes, incident response, maintenance windows, runbooks, and service-level objectives.
- Partner with DevOps, Analytics Engineering, and other stakeholders to identify infrastructure gaps and deliver solutions for evolving data requirements.
- Use Python and SQL to develop data pipelines, automation, platform tooling, and supporting services.
